From 94e7f41a9d54a6c1015778f2a84815c28f8b8461 Mon Sep 17 00:00:00 2001 From: rubidium Date: Mon, 22 Dec 2008 21:38:03 +0000 Subject: (svn r14718) -Change: remove some direct network core variable accesses from non-network locations. --- src/network/network_func.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/network/network_func.h') diff --git a/src/network/network_func.h b/src/network/network_func.h index f5bcff496..ebc5c9da2 100644 --- a/src/network/network_func.h +++ b/src/network/network_func.h @@ -11,7 +11,6 @@ #include "../console_type.h" extern NetworkServerGameInfo _network_game_info; -extern NetworkClientInfo _network_client_info[MAX_CLIENT_INFO]; extern NetworkCompanyState *_network_company_states; extern ClientID _network_own_client_id; @@ -51,6 +50,7 @@ void NetworkServerChangeOwner(Owner current_owner, Owner new_owner); void NetworkServerShowStatusToConsole(); bool NetworkServerStart(); +NetworkClientInfo *NetworkFindClientInfoFromIndex(ClientIndex index); NetworkClientInfo *NetworkFindClientInfoFromClientID(ClientID client_id); NetworkClientInfo *NetworkFindClientInfoFromIP(const char *ip); const char* GetClientIP(const NetworkClientInfo *ci); -- cgit v1.2.3-54-g00ecf